About Smurf Jigsaw Puzzle
Get ready to relax with Smurf Jigsaw Puzzle, a colorful browser game where you assemble charming scenes of the little blue characters. The goal is to drag and drop scattered pieces to complete a vibrant picture, offering a classic puzzle experience with a playful Smurfs theme.

Ways to Play Better
Focus on sorting pieces by color or edge shape first to build a framework. Drag pieces slowly to avoid misplacement, and if one fights you, refresh the page. Work from the corners outward for a smoother assembly, and take breaks if the pieces feel too janky.
